Kyrgyzstan vs Italy
Compare cost of living, taxes, salaries and visas between Kyrgyzstan and Italy.
| Kyrgyzstan | Italy | |
|---|---|---|
| Cost of living | ||
| Cost of living index | 26 | 106 |
| Taxes | ||
| Income tax (top rate) | 10% | 43% |
| VAT / sales tax | 12% | 22% |
| Social security (employee) | 10% | โ |
| Corporate tax | 10% | 24% |
| Capital gains | 10% | 26% |
| Economy & salaries | ||
| Avg net salary | $430/mo | $1,900/mo |
| Minimum wage | $40/mo | โ |
| GDP per capita | $1,900 | $39,000 |
| Life expectancy | 72 yr | 83 yr |
| Quality of life | ||
| LGBTQ+ acceptance | Low | Moderate |
| Digital-nomad visa | No | Yes |

Is Kyrgyzstan cheaper than Italy?
Italy is about 308% more expensive than Kyrgyzstan overall โ its cost-of-living index is 106 versus 26 for Kyrgyzstan.

Which has lower taxes, Kyrgyzstan or Italy?
Kyrgyzstan has the lower top income-tax rate โ 10% versus 43% in Italy.
